Dr Zahida Maqbool’s distinguished journey spans over two decades of meaningful contributions to higher education leadership, strategic management, and corporate governance. As Registrar, she has demonstrated strong expertise in academic governance, examinations, scholarships, institutional compliance, and administrative strategy. Her leadership has been pivotal in strengthening institutional systems, ensuring alignment with HEC, PHEC, and other accreditation frameworks.
Beyond her core administrative responsibilities, Dr Zahida serves as Secretary of Madinah Foundation, where she oversees impactful philanthropic initiatives, including mass marriage programs and need-based scholarship schemes for underserved communities. Her forward-looking initiatives include the establishment of the EM-Power Office for Women Welfare and Development alongside the founding of ALPHA TUF for civic engagement. Additionally, she has led high-level international academic delegations to Dubai and the EURIE Summits in Türkiye across 2024 and 2026, reflecting her sustained commitment to institutional excellence, women's empowerment, social responsibility, and global academic engagement.
Prior to her current role, Dr Zahida served in key administrative positions, including Controller of Examinations and Focal Person for the Prime Minister’s Honohaar Scholarship Program. She has also contributed significantly to academic quality enhancement, supporting institutional visibility in global rankings such as QS Asia, Times Higher Education Impact Rankings, and UI GreenMetric. Dr Zahida has successfully envisioned and launched the HAVVA initiative, an empowering multi-dimensional platform at TUF that enables female students to express talent, challenge societal norms, and celebrate their journeys in leadership.
